赞助商
立即赞助

高手都在用!9个实用小技巧提升你的动效设计功力

UI设计3年前 (2021)更新 流光
2.6K 0 0

迪士尼画的12条原则是设计师必须要掌握的经典指导性原则,是由 Ollie Johnston 和 Frank Thomas 在他们的书《The Illusion of Life》中来的观点(译者注:这本书在豆瓣的评分有9.3分,值得一看)。这些原则最初是来为画片这种传统的形式设计的,然而,这些原则同样适于 UI设计。,我想在这里做一个有趣的尝试,看否将这些画原则联系起来。

挤压和拉伸

在画中,挤压和拉伸代表了物体的重,质量,重量和灵性。举例来说,当一个弹球在它撞击地面时会发生形态变,就是挤压和拉伸。

在界面中,挤压和拉伸很容易就联想到按钮。当一个按钮被按下时,就以理为受到挤压,通控按钮的挤压和拉伸,我们以很轻易地做一个按钮的互动画。除按钮之外,种原则也以应用 UI 中的任何互元素上。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 按钮在互时的挤压和拉伸

高手都在用!9个实用小技巧提升你的动效设计功力

△ 挤压和拉伸被应用边栏

预期动作

让观众能预先道接下来将生什么,它是先下一步生的动。举例来说,迪士尼动画里经常有从高空往下跳跃时先弯曲膝盖跳,正在跑步的人要停止跑步前逐渐变慢步伐等等。

在界面中,悬停状就是好的例。当把鼠标悬停在素上,素会提供反馈,表它是可以点击的,并且在点击,会有一些别的反馈。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 悬停的交互通常会暗示这个按钮是可以点的

高手都在用!9个实用小技巧提升你的动效设计功力

在有水滚动界面,通常在交互会显示下一个素的部内容。这其实是一个好的例,因为它是在告知用户下一步的一些息。

时间节奏

在传统动画中,间会决定关键帧的绘制方式。帧数越多,动画就越流畅,同也更慢,间能够给动画赋予情绪和性格。

时节奏感是任何动画基础,速度在元素编排起着常要作用。速度太慢,用户会不耐烦;速度太快,用户又会过些内容。般来说,大多数 UI动画在200-600ms,其悬和反馈交互时长大约为300ms,精细转场动画大约在500ms。也可以去参考谷歌动画规范(https://material.io/design/motion/speed.html#duration),里常详细地解释了动画类型持续时。

一些设系统,如 Carbon(https://www.carbondesignsystem.com/guidelines/motion/)、 Lightning(https://www.lightningdesignsystem.com/guidelines/animation/styleguidelines/)都把运动的节奏感视一很重的方面,并每种类型的过渡都制了严格的规范。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 右的过渡动画显得太过于漫,繁琐。

渐快与渐慢

实世界中,多数体都遵循缓动运动规律。也就,体的运动并不会瞬间始或瞬间结束,就一体自由落体,也一始很慢后面会变。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 左侧的卡片缓动的,右侧的缓动的,看起会自然很多。

给 UI 中的元素上缓会它看起来更自然,缓和节奏感都是可有效的升画的质。

呈现方式

舞台中的表演需要合适的编才会精彩。就是说,对象在场景中如何摆放,每个画又如何现,乎演的质量。通过这种编,够将注意引向最重要的角色。

在界面中,呈现方式能够决定元素的位置,以及在互时,它应该何编排才能将用户的注意力引向预期的元素。

高手都在用!9个实用小技巧提升你的动效设计功力

比现在有一个基兴趣的音乐APP,对个应用来说,最重要的就是让动画引导用户选择他们所喜欢的音乐。因此,有必要将类似的操与其他元素分开编排,有目的的引导用户。

弧形轨迹

一个从高处抛出的小球,运动轨迹做抛物轨迹运动,弧能使物的运动更加自。

在界面中,沿着对角线的素沿着弧线轨迹将会使运动变得更加然。当需要凸显出素的运动路径,多尝使用弧线轨迹。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 通过对比,能够发现右侧的弧线运动轨迹会比左侧的直线运动轨迹显得更加然。

附属动作

在动画中,次要动作能够起烘托主要动作,比如动画中的角色在路,头部的晃动就是次要动作,却能够让角色行显得更加然。

在界,要操作能够起到强化关键动作,元素需要用户提供反馈时,这个法常管用。所有微交互都是基于这个附属动作原理。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 按钮边上粒子效强化了主按钮击效

夸张和吸引力

场景要色常会采用些比较夸张动作来获更多注意力。

界面中,重的交互也会通过一些夸张的动画引起用户的注意。谷歌设规范中的 FAB按钮就一很好的例子,FAB按钮不动的时候也比较能引起注意,因它通常会比较鲜明的颜色,并且独立悬浮界面元素之的。当它被点击时,FAB的动画被,把整界面都占满,使得它完全占据用户的注意力。

高手都在用!9个实用小技巧提升你的动效设计功力

△ FAB夸张的交互形式

高手都在用!9个实用小技巧提升你的动效设计功力

△ 对于支付这么重功能的按钮,通过夸张的动效引起用户的注意

跟随动作和重叠动作

象一只兔子从高处跳下,当兔子始起跳时,它的耳朵动作会与身体动作发错。然后当它陆时,它的身体停下了,但耳朵还动。者称之随动作,后者被称重叠动作。其原理的就:任何一种体会突然停止,体的运动一部分接另一部分的。

在界面中,可使元素在停止之前超过它们原本的位置,使得元素更自然。(译者注:大白话就是我们说的弹效果。)

高手都在用!9个实用小技巧提升你的动效设计功力

△ 界面有一定的弹,会显得更自然。

高手都在用!9个实用小技巧提升你的动效设计功力

△ 当界面滚时,字会跟随图片的,图片与字同的速会更自然。(译者注:像是被拖着走的那种感觉)

总结

界面中的每一次交互都必须在适当的场景中精心设计,整个体验更具沉浸感。在正确的地方使这些原则够确保产中的交互体验更协调自然。

原则正在以不同的形式应用当今的数字产品中,值得敬畏的是,30年前设计的一套规则到今天仍适用。

(译者注:这应了迪·拉姆斯的计十诫,好的计是不会过的。)

原文链接:《Disney’s motion principles in designing interface animations》  Ruthi

欢迎关注译者的微信公众:「彩云译设」

高手都在用!9个实用小技巧提升你的动效设计功力

© 版权声明
您必须登录才能参与评论!
立即登录
暂无评论...

相关文章

如何在一个快速发展的领域不断成长?这可能是每个设计师都需要思考的问题。了解新的设计趋势,学习新的设计技术,磨练手艺,...
动效设计
一、微交互到底是什么? 微交互通常关注于单个事件或者单个任务,这些交互元素遍布于整个 APP 的各个角落。这些微交互存在的...
交互设计
大家在使用Lottie输出矢量渐变图形的时候,应该有遇到过设计的渐变效果无法正常显示的问题。无论你设计的效果是什么样的,导...
Lottie
MG 全称是 Motion Graphic(动态图形),是一种现在非常流行的动画分支。它更像是介于平面设计与动画片之间的一种产物。动态...
MG动效
一、可用性价值 动效很容易被象成某种增强愉悦的东西,自身并不具备什么价值。常常被当做可有可无部分,通常作为最后一步点缀...
交互设计
在经典的尼尔森十大启发式当中,「系统状态可见性」可以说是如今交互设计领域当中,最为重要的原则之一。通过向用户展现当前...
交互设计
Motion Graphic 也称为 Mg 或者 Mograh,通常翻译为动效或者动态图形。 动效是什么? Motion Graphic 也称为 Mg 或者 Mogra...
AE动效
动效导出类型 一般情况下我们导出的动效可以分为三种类型。 1. 纯矢量图形动效 此类动效常用于图标、加载、启动页等。 2...
AE动效